A Top 100 UK law firm with an outstanding reputation for advising high-net-worth individuals, businesses and entrepreneurs. Due to growth, the firm is looking to appoint an ambitious Residential Property Solicitor (2-5 PQE) to join its London team.

This is an excellent opportunity for a technically strong lawyer who wants more than simply running transactions. The successful candidate will play an active role in developing client relationships, building their professional profile and contributing to the growth of a thriving practice.

You'll gain exposure to high-quality residential property work while being supported to develop your own network, generate work and establish yourself as a key member of the team.

For the right individual, this role offers a clear and accelerated route towards Senior Associate and Managing Associate progression.

The Team

The Residential Property team sits within the firm's wider Private Client division and advises a client base including:

  • High-net-worth and ultra-high-net-worth individuals
  • Families and family offices
  • Trustees
  • Property investors
  • Entrepreneurs and business owners

The team handles a broad range of residential property matters including:

  • Freehold and leasehold acquisitions and disposals
  • Remortgages and refinancing transactions
  • Lease extensions and enfranchisement
  • Complex title issues and property structuring matters
  • High-value and time-sensitive transactions

Known for delivering commercial, pragmatic and highly responsive advice, the team works closely with colleagues across Private Client, Tax and Dispute Resolution to provide a seamless service to clients.

Key Responsibilities

Client Work

  • Manage a varied residential property caseload from instruction through to completion
  • Deliver practical, commercially focused advice to clients
  • Build and maintain strong client relationships
  • Work on high-value and complex residential property matters
  • Provide a responsive and high-quality client service throughout transactions

Team Contribution

  • Work collaboratively with colleagues across the wider Private Client team
  • Share knowledge and contribute to a supportive team culture
  • Assist with mentoring and supporting junior team members where appropriate
  • Play an active role in the team's ongoing development and success

About You

Applications are welcome from solicitors with:

  • 2-4 years' PQE in residential conveyancing
  • Experience gained within a respected law firm handling matter of a similar HNW value
  • The ability to manage matters with an appropriate degree of autonomy
  • Strong client relationship and communication skills
  • Commercial awareness and a proactive mindset
  • An interest in networking, business development and practice growth

Experience handling complex residential property matters would be advantageous, but attitude, drive and relationship-building ability are equally important.
